Six cities in ten days sounds exhausting for anyone but Billie Eilish turns the grind of touring into something strangely funny and personal. She films herself getting frustrated with her hair, coughing while being sick, and laughing with her crew in hotel rooms. It feels less like a superstar on tour and more like a friend letting you peek into their diary.
Even when she is struggling, Billie manages to keep things light. One moment, she is joking about having a “dog jaw,” the next, she is standing under the Eiffel Tower in Paris, blending humor with quiet exhaustion. There is a strong contrast between the chaos of paparazzi chasing her and the peace of sightseeing in Barcelona.

Fans watching this part of the tour loved how unpolished it felt. One viewer admitted, “She could film herself doing nothing and it would still be the best thing ever”. Another laughed about her hair troubles and said it made her feel more human.
These small, messy pieces of life set the stage for the earlier part of the European journey, where the same mix of humor and heart shines through. Instead of Paris and Barcelona, we see Amsterdam forests and teary moments with her dad. The story shifts from feeling drained to remembering why being on the road can still feel like home.

Here Billie’s humor is loud and clear. She teases her crew about wearing the same pants every day, complains about a “terrible” sandwich, and laughs when someone drops their phone in the water. Her mom pops up avoiding ticks, her dad gets emotional, and fans point out how these small moments make her seem closer, like family.
Billie is not just a singer. She is a storyteller who can turn sandwiches, airports, and inside jokes into something fans cannot stop watching.
